ms sql數(shù)據(jù)庫修復(fù)
瀏覽量: 次 發(fā)布日期:2023-11-18 08:39:29
MS SQL數(shù)據(jù)庫修復(fù):從備份恢復(fù)到重建數(shù)據(jù)庫

1. 數(shù)據(jù)庫備份和恢復(fù)
在開始修復(fù)之前,首先要確保數(shù)據(jù)庫有有效的備份。這樣,即使在修復(fù)過程中發(fā)生錯誤,也可以通過恢復(fù)備份來恢復(fù)數(shù)據(jù)。對于已備份的數(shù)據(jù)庫,可以使用以下語句進行恢復(fù):
```sql
RESTORE DATABASE YourDaabaseame FROM DISK = 'C:BackupYourDaabaseame.bak' WITH RECOVERY
```
2. 修復(fù)損壞的表
如果數(shù)據(jù)庫中的表損壞,可以使用以下語句進行修復(fù):
```sql
ALTER TABLE YourTableame REBUILD PARTITIO = ALL WITH (DATA_COMPRESSIO = PAGE);
```
此語句將重建表并使用頁面壓縮來減少存儲空間。
3. 重建索引
索引可以幫助提高查詢性能。如果索引損壞或失效,可以使用以下語句進行重建:
```sql
CREATE IDEX idx_YourColumame O YourTableame (YourColumame);
```
此語句將在指定列上創(chuàng)建一個新的索引。如果需要重建整個表的索引,可以使用以下語句:
```sql
ALTER TABLE YourTableame REBUILD ALL PARTITIOS;
```
```sql
EXEC sp_addrolemember 'db_daareader', 'YourUserame';
EXEC sp_addrolemember 'db_daawrier', 'YourUserame';
```
5. 優(yōu)化數(shù)據(jù)庫性能
定期進行數(shù)據(jù)庫維護,如更新統(tǒng)計信息、重建索引等。
使用正確的索引和查詢優(yōu)化器來提高查詢性能。
限制結(jié)果集大小,避免返回不必要的數(shù)據(jù)。
將大型操作分解為多個較小的操作,以避免長時間鎖定數(shù)據(jù)。
6. 清除無效的數(shù)據(jù)庫對象
在數(shù)據(jù)庫中,可能會存在一些無效的對象,如觸發(fā)器、約束等。這些對象可能會影響數(shù)據(jù)庫的性能和穩(wěn)定性。使用以下語句可以清除無效的對象:
```sql
DBCC CHECKDB (YourDaabaseame) WITH O_IFOMSGS, ALL_ERRORMSGS;
```
此語句將檢查數(shù)據(jù)庫中的錯誤并修復(fù)無效的對象。如果發(fā)現(xiàn)無效的對象,請將其刪除或修復(fù)。
7. 重建數(shù)據(jù)庫
. 達夢數(shù)據(jù)庫重啟,達夢數(shù)據(jù)庫重啟操作指南與注意事項
. 數(shù)據(jù)庫論文參考文獻,數(shù)據(jù)庫論文參考文獻綜述
. oracle11g修復(fù),Oracle 11g TNS-12545錯誤排查與修復(fù)指南
. 控制器壞了如何修復(fù)視頻,控制器故障排查與視頻修復(fù)技巧解析
. 內(nèi)存數(shù)據(jù)庫排行,揭秘行業(yè)領(lǐng)先者
. 達夢數(shù)據(jù)庫comment報錯,達夢數(shù)據(jù)庫comment錯誤解析與應(yīng)對策略
. 磁盤陣列壞了怎么修復(fù)啊,RAID磁盤陣列故障診斷與修復(fù)全攻略
. 戴爾筆記本硬盤損壞怎么辦,戴爾筆記本硬盤故障排查與修復(fù)指南
. 達夢數(shù)據(jù)庫啟動過程中會加載哪些文件,達夢數(shù)據(jù)庫啟動文件加載解析
. 數(shù)據(jù)恢復(fù)中心有哪些,揭秘硬盤故障與數(shù)據(jù)丟失的解決方案n2. 硬盤數(shù)據(jù)恢復(fù)攻略:數(shù)據(jù)恢
. 戴爾筆記本硬盤損壞修復(fù),戴爾筆記本硬盤故障排查與修復(fù)指南
. oracle數(shù)據(jù)庫數(shù)據(jù)恢復(fù),Oracle數(shù)據(jù)庫數(shù)據(jù)恢復(fù)策略與實戰(zhàn)指南
. 硬盤數(shù)據(jù)恢復(fù)修復(fù)團隊,硬盤數(shù)據(jù)恢復(fù)修復(fù)團隊的專業(yè)守護
. 硬盤數(shù)據(jù)恢復(fù)維修培訓(xùn),掌握數(shù)據(jù)拯救與設(shè)備修復(fù)的奧秘
. 硬盤數(shù)據(jù)恢復(fù)后文件損壞怎么辦,硬盤數(shù)據(jù)恢復(fù)后文件損壞的應(yīng)對策略與修復(fù)方法
. sqlserver誤刪數(shù)據(jù)庫怎么恢復(fù),全面解析與實操步驟
. 聯(lián)想電腦硬盤壞了怎么辦,診斷與修復(fù)策略
. 達夢數(shù)據(jù)庫dca證書含金量,國產(chǎn)數(shù)據(jù)庫領(lǐng)域職業(yè)發(fā)展的敲門磚與能力認證
. 達夢數(shù)據(jù)庫數(shù)據(jù)恢復(fù),達夢數(shù)據(jù)庫數(shù)據(jù)恢復(fù)策略與操作指南
. 達夢數(shù)據(jù)庫和mysql區(qū)別,特性對比與選擇指南